hey there, I have a 92 warrior. very similar rigs. in my opinion, you would want to check out the condition of the appliances. also date codes on tires, batteries, (coach-engine), electrical system,(lights work, etc. ), and the mechanical systems, brakes, engine, etc.  I had a trusted mechanic give my rig an inspection prior to purchase. also something that is crucial is the roof condition. look for signs of water damage not only from leaky roof, but windows and door. documentation of repairs or other work on the rig from PO is a big help. from the pics, the price seems very reasonable. but, pics NEVER tell the whole story.  and always keep in mind that you will be spending money on the rig after purchase. Whether it's a good deal or not comes down to what he thinks needs work. It's got high mileage and I'm wondering if it's ever had a valve adjustment or the head gasket repair. Absolutely must find that out before you consider it.
